GNU/Linux >> Belajar Linux >  >> Debian

Cara menginstal Ruby Version Manager (RVM) di Debian 11 Bullseye

Ruby Version Manager adalah alat baris perintah untuk menginstal &mengelola beberapa penerjemah dan versi Ruby serta kumpulan permata secara bersamaan di komputer yang sama. Menginstal RVM  di Debian 11 bullseye atau 10 buster juga akan membantu pengguna untuk mendapatkan Ruby versi terbaru alih-alih tetap menggunakan Ruby yang disediakan melalui repositori default Debian.

Oleh karena itu, Ruby Version Manager ini menawarkan fleksibilitas kepada developer yang mengerjakan berbagai project dengan persyaratan berbeda.

Langkah-langkah untuk menginstal RVM di Debian 11 Bullseye

Anda hanya perlu pengguna dengan hak sudo untuk melakukan tutorial ini dan langkah-langkah yang diberikan di sini dapat digunakan untuk Debian 10 Buster juga.

Jalankan pembaruan Sistem

Perbarui paket yang diinstal dan segarkan cache repositori menggunakan perintah pembaruan. Selain itu, instal alat cURL.

sudo apt updatesudo apt install curl

Tambahkan kunci GPG Pengelola Versi Ruby

Agar sistem dapat mengonfirmasi bahwa paket yang kami dapatkan untuk menginstal RVM- Ruby Version Manager berasal dari sumber asli, kami akan menambahkan kunci GPG yang digunakan untuk menandatangani paket RVM.

curl -sSL https://rvm.io/mpapis.asc | gpg --import -curl -sSL https://rvm.io/pkuczynski.asc | gpg --import -

Jalankan skrip Instalasi RVM di Debian 11 Bullseye

Selanjutnya, jalankan curl perintah untuk mengunduh dan menginstal RVM menggunakan skrip dari GitHub di Linux Debian 11 Anda.

curl -sSL https://get.rvm.io | bash -s stabil

Muat Ulang Debian 11 atau 10 Shell

Setelah penginstalan, agar sistem mengintegrasikan jalur beranda RVM dengan benar ke variabel lingkungan sistem, tutup aplikasi terminal dan buka lagi atau cukup muat ulang sesi shell menggunakan perintah yang diberikan:

sumber ~/.bashrc

Periksa versi Ruby yang tersedia untuk diinstal

Sekarang, kita dapat menggunakan perintah RVM untuk menginstal dan mengelola versi Ruby di Debian Linux kita. Jalankan perintah ini untuk membuat daftar versi yang tersedia:

daftar rvm diketahui

Instalasi Ruby

Sekarang, untuk menginstal versi terbaru, jalankan:

rvm instal ruby

untuk beberapa versi tertentu, sebutkan bahwa:

rvm install 3.0

Catatan :jika Anda mendapatkan kesalahan ini saat memasang Ruby:

harap baca /home/h2s/.rvm/log/1635778195/package_install_patch_g++_gcc_autoconf_automake_bison_libc6-dev_libffi-dev_libgdbm-dev_libncurses5-dev_libsqlite3-dev_lib.ltool_libyaml-dev_make_zlibloglinesdev-penginstalan gagal_libyaml-dev_make_patch_patch_ 

Kemudian lakukan hal-hal berikut:

Edit file sumber:

sudo nano /etc/apt/sources.list

Tempel repo berikut di akhir file.

deb http://deb.debian.org/debian sid kontribusi utama tidak bebas

Simpan dengan menekan Ctrl+O , tekan tombol Enter kunci, dan keluar menggunakan Ctrl+X.

Jalankan pembaruan sistem:

sudo apt update

Instal dependensi berikut:

sudo apt install patch g++ gcc autoconf automake bison libc6-dev libffi-dev libgdbm-dev \libncurses5-dev libsqlite3-dev libtool libyaml-dev make patch sqlite3 zlib1g-dev \libgmp-dev libreadline-dev libssl-dev 

Sekarang, periksa apakah ada dependensi lain yang diperlukan oleh RVM:

persyaratan rvm

Setelah selesai, Anda akan dapat menginstal versi Ruby apa pun di Debian 11 Bullseye Anda tanpa kesalahan.

• Cara menginstal Anaconda di Debian 10 atau 11 Bullseye
• Instal Node js &NPM di Debian 11 Bullseye
• Instal Python 3. x atau 2.7 di Debian 11 Bullseye Linux


Debian
  1. Cara Mengatur RVM di Debian 10 Buster

  2. Cara Menginstal Python 3.8 di Debian 11 Bullseye

  3. Cara Menginstal Python 3.9 di Debian 11 Bullseye

  1. Cara Menginstal Java di Debian 9

  2. Cara Menginstal Ruby di Debian 9

  3. Cara Menginstal Ruby di Debian 10

  1. Cara Menginstal Ruby on Rails (RoR) di Debian 10

  2. Cara Menginstal Python 3.7 di Debian 11 Bullseye

  3. Cara Memasang Elasticsearch di Debian 11 Bullseye